上一篇 下一篇 分享链接 返回 返回顶部

云服务器的工作原理

发布人:HKGserver 发布时间:2024-09-03 09:05 阅读量:54

云服务器的工作原理

云服务器,作为现代互联网基础设施的重要组成部分,正在迅速改变企业和个人用户的计算方式。它结合了虚拟化技术与云计算,通过互联网提供灵活、可扩展的计算资源。本文将深入剖析云服务器的工作原理,以帮助用户更好地理解其背后的技术和应用场景。

一、云服务器的基本概念

云服务器是基于云计算技术的虚拟服务器,通过虚拟化技术将物理服务器的资源(如CPU、内存、存储等)划分为多个虚拟服务器,并由用户通过互联网进行访问和管理。它具有灵活性、可扩展性和高可用性,用户可根据需求动态调整资源配置。

二、云服务器的构成

云服务器主要由三个部分组成:

  1. 计算资源:包括虚拟CPU和内存。这些资源是云服务器的核心,支持用户运行应用程序和处理数据。

  2. 存储资源:云服务器中常用的存储方式有块存储、对象存储和文件存储,用户可以根据需求选择合适的存储类型,满足数据持久化和访问性能的要求。

  3. 网络资源:云服务器通过虚拟网络实现与外界的连接,用户可以自定义网络配置,保证安全性和可用性。

三、云服务器的工作原理

  1. 虚拟化技术:云服务器的核心技术是虚拟化,它允许将物理服务器的硬件资源抽象化并划分为多个虚拟机。常见的虚拟化技术包括KVM、VMware和Xen等。虚拟机运行在 hypervisor(虚拟机管理程序)上,hypervisor负责管理物理资源与虚拟资源之间的分配。

  2. 资源池化:云服务商将多个物理服务器的计算、存储和网络资源整合成一个资源池。用户请求云服务器时,系统会从资源池中分配相应的资源来为用户创建虚拟机。这种资源池化的方式使得资源的使用更加高效,并能动态响应用户的需求。

  3. 自动化管理:云服务器的管理通常依赖于自动化工具和API接口。用户可以通过控制面板或程序化的方式创建、配置和管理云服务器。云服务商提供的监控、备份和弹性伸缩等功能,使得用户能够根据需要随时调整资源,保证业务的高可用性。

四、云服务器的优点

  1. 成本效益:云服务器按需计费,用户无需投资大量硬件基础设施,降低了运营成本。

  2. 灵活性:用户可以根据业务需求随时调整资源配置,快速响应市场变化。

  3. 高可用性:云服务商通常会提供多个冗余数据中心,确保服务的连续性和稳定性。

  4. 安全性:大多数云服务提供商都具备强大的安全保障措施,包括数据加密、备份以及访问控制,维护用户数据的安全性。

五、总结

云服务器以其独特的工作原理和优势,正逐渐成为企业和个人用户进行信息处理的重要选择。通过理解其工作原理,用户能够更加有效地利用云服务器资源,提升业务的灵活性和可扩展性。在未来,随着技术的发展,云服务器的应用将会更加广泛,推动各行各业的数字化转型。

目录结构
全文